I recently bought a 512mb DDR400 off a friend and am throwing up whether to have a total of 768mb DDR333 or 1024mb DDR266. I use my computer mainly for programming, web browsing/downloading & games.

Specs:

AMD AthlonXP 2000+
Asus A7v333 Mobo
Radeon 9600 Pro
52x Burner/16x DVD Rom
Ram support up to DDR333
Running WinXP Pro

i originally had 2x256mb DDR266 and DDR400 (512mb DDR266 total)

The DDR400 will only clock at 333 when in the PC and i'm aware of that, so the question is;

768mb DDR333 or 1024mb DDR266?
 
Any suggestions of benchmarking programs to use? I could use 3D Mark etc. but i was thinking more along the lines of a memory program?
 
Are you sure you cant force it to run at actual speeds. I know my DFI board lowers memery speeds and timing when you put in normal sticks, but can be easily set to actual specs.

I would think one gig would be better, but benchmark it. I think Sandra has a memroy benchmark.
 
you wont use the full 1024mb so it would be better to have less but faster. get a program thatll measure how much of your ram your using and put the 768mb in and see how much is free, if there is like 50mb free, (which there shouldnt be) youd do better putting the 1024 in but if there is more than that the 768mb should do fine
 
Use PCMark04 because it gives perfoemance of your computer, not 3D performance which 3DMark would do.
